Berlin Terror Attack Exposes “Deep Failings” in the State: Germany Knew Abdul Ballout Was Dangerous, Report Says

The Berlin terror attack has renewed scrutiny of Germany’s security and risk-management systems, with allegations that officials knew Abdul Ballout posed a danger. Critics argue that despite concerns about his behavior and background, he was not kept under tighter restrictions, allowing him to carry out violence. Supporters of the state response say authorities followed legal procedures and acted on available information, but opponents contend the safeguards were insufficient or poorly applied. The case has sparked calls for stronger prevention measures, faster intelligence sharing, and clearer thresholds for action.
